iOS 18に向けた構築 コントロール、ウィジェット、ライブアクティビティを使用して、iOS上で快適に動作しシステム全体においてより多くの箇所に表示される、高度にカスタマイズされたアプリを作成できます。Apple Intelligenceの導入により、優れたパフォーマンスとプライバシー機能を兼ね備えたパーソナルインテリジェンスをアプリに取り入れ、新しい機能を提供することができます。 Apple Intelligence Apple Intelligenceは、iPhone、iPad、Macの中核にパワフルな生成モデルをもたらすパーソナルインテリジェンスシステムです。ユーザーのコミュニケーションや仕事、自己表現に役立つ、驚くような新機能を備えています。 Writing Tools(作文ツール)はシステム全体に組み込まれており、文章の書き直し、校正、要約に利用することができます。Image P
総務省は、近年の携帯電話の広範な普及、端末の高速・高機能化、通信料金体系の変化等を背景に、急速に拡大するモバイルビジネス市場の動向に関する調査を2003年から行っています。 このたび、2009年の調査結果を取りまとめましたので、公表します。 ・2009年のモバイルビジネス市場は15,206億円。前年比1,682億円(12%)増加。 ・うち、モバイ ルコンテンツ市場は5,525億円で前年比690億円(14%)増加。 モバイルコ マース市場は9,681億円で前年比992億円(前年比11%)増加となった。 ・携帯インターネット利用人口が伸びる中(8,010万人。前年比6.7%増。総務省「平成21年通信利用動向調査」)、市場は順調に拡大。特にコマース市場の伸びが顕著。
U > X 抽象的なアイデアを話しているかのようにみえる「UX」ですが、意味をあやふやになってしまうのは実は「Experience (体験)」のほうではなく「User (ユーザー)」という部分にあるのではと感じています。「Webサイト」とひとことで表すものの、Webアプリケーション、Eコマース、コミュニティサイト、個人サイトと様々な種類があり、それぞれ人との関わり方が違います。Webでの操作は能動的なものが多く「User / 利用者」と表現しやすいですが、すべてが能動的な Web サイトではありませんし、能動的な行動にも幾つか違いがあります。 使うといっても、Webアプリケーションを操作する方と、Eコマースを訪れる方は見所が違いますし、自分がした体験の評価の仕方も異なります。つまり、UX について語るとしてもどのような人たちに何を提供したいのかという前提を共有していないと、「よい体験を」な
jQueryって何 JavaScriptのフレームワーク みんな超使ってる ややこしいことが超簡単にできる John Resigってすげー人が作ってる とにかくイケてる なぜjQueryはイケてるのか 超短く書ける。そう作られてる。 Write Less, Do More. たくさんプラグインがある。使うの簡単。 DOM操作周りにめちゃ強い。 JavaScript始めるのにもオススメ。 ブラウザごとの差異も吸収してくれちゃう ブラウザ上でなんかするのに必要な機能が詰まってる プログラム書く流れ JavaScriptに限らず、大体こんな感じ。 こんなん作りたい APIを調べる それをどーやって使うのか調べる なんか難しそうだったらフレームワークとか調べる 文法を知る(大体どれも大きくは変わらない) 書いてみる APIとかフレームワークとか知らん 大丈夫です。 そんなん普通、調べないと知りませ
自社商品の強みを伝えるために、頑張ってコンテンツを作ったけれど、なかなか最後まで見てもらえない…という悩みを持つウェブマスターの方は多いのではないでしょうか。 ユーザに「もう1ページ先」を読んでもらうためのちょっとした工夫として、「次へ」というテキストリンクの活用があります。 ベッドなどの家具を販売している会社の事例をご紹介します。 (実際の事例では別の商材ですが、内容は同じです) この会社では、自社商品の強みを自然に伝えるため、「マットレスの選び方」「掛け布団の選び方」というコンテンツを用意しています。 「寝心地のいいベッドがほしい」と思って探しているユーザがこのサイトに訪れた際に、「マットレスの選び方」というコンテンツに気づいて興味を持ってページを見てみたとします。 ページの最後まで読んだユーザは、「掛け布団は今回は買うつもりはないから見なくていい」と思い、次ページには進まず、戻ってし
Nicole Sullivan さんの素晴らしいプレゼン。 5 Mistakes of Massive CSSView more presentations from Nicole Sullivan. 内容は30分ぐらい。ビデオのほうが分かりやすいのでおすすめ。だいたいスライドの35ページ目まではあんまりおもしろくないので飛ばしてもいいと思う。 スライド中に出てくる衝撃的な統計は、Sullivan さんのブログにもまとめられているのでご一見を。 Top 5 Mistakes of Massive CSS | Stubbornella 要旨 CSS の「ベストプラクティス」は間違っている。 プレゼンでは Facebook の例を挙げているけど、例えばサーバー側のロジックでは、ページヘッダー、右コラム、中央、左コラム、フッター、のようにビューを分けるところだけど、CSS をそのような区分でデザ
Bookmarklets are small JavaScript-powered applications in link form. Often “one-click” tools and functions, they’re typically used to extend the functionality of the browser and to interact with Web services. They can do things like post to your WordPress or Tumblr blog, submit any selected text to Google Search, or modify a current page’s CSS… and many other things! Because they run on JavaScript
一時期パソコン教室の講師をやっていたことによる経験と、昨今Webサービス運用にあたって中高年層からのクレームなどを自分なりにまとめた結果として、50代以上のユーザに対するWebサービス&PCアプリケーションのUI設計における以下10のTIPSを公開してみたいと思う。...といってもたかだか10個で収まる簡単な話ではないので、思いついたら都度追加して行きたい。 ID,ニックネームを考えさせてはいけない。半角英字開始限定は論外 IDやニックネームが思いつかない方が多い。これはシニアに限らず、ITリテラシーがそれほど高くない若年層についても言えること。作る側の人間も「過去にWebで使ったID,Nicknameは全て使っちゃダメ。何か新しいのを考えて入れてみて。」と言われると結構悩んじゃうもの。それと同じ状態に陥ると思っていただけるとわかりやすい。「IDのかわりに電話番号でもいいですよ」というと結
JavaScriptがオンだとダイナミックにコンテンツが切り替わり、JavaScriptがオフでも正常にコンテンツが表示されるタブコンテンツを実装するチュートリアルをCSS-Tricksから紹介します。 Dynamic Page / Replacing Content デモページ 上記デモではJavaSciprのオン・オフに関わらず、タブをクリックするとそれに対応したコンテンツが表示されるようになっています。 仕組みはオフ時にはタブをクリックするとページ遷移し表示され、オン時にはAJAXを使用してコンテンツを表示しています。 タブ箇所のHTMLは、下記のようになります。 HTML <textarea name="code" class="html" cols="60" rows="5"> <nav> <ul> <li><a href="index.php">Home</a></li> <l
The Current State of Web Design: Trends 2010 下記は記事の意訳と実例をいくつか抜粋したものです。元記事では他にも多数の実例が紹介されています。 はじめに ウェブデザインとは移り変わりが激しい業界です。他のすべての芸術的な表現とまったく同じように、ウェブデザインは絶え間なく、そして驚くほど早いスピードで進化を遂げてきました。 そして現在、私たちはウェブデザインの黄金時代を経験しているところです。それはこれまでのところ、少なくとも最も良い期間です。主要なブラウザで利用できる新しいツール(CSS3, HTML5, 埋め込みフォントなど)、自由に利用が可能な多くのリソース、デザインコミュニティなど、ウェブのスタンダードの信頼性が高いサポートを持っています。 私たちはより良いインタラクションなデザインや審美的なデザインを見ています。そして同様に個人的で魅力
テキストリンクにマウスでホバーをすると、リンク先のURLやテキスト情報をアニメーションで表示するスクリプトをafEkenholm Web Designから紹介します。 HoverAttribute jQuery plugin デモ HoverAttributeのデモ 表示できるものはhrefやrelやtitileなど属性内のデータで、URLのフォーマットやアニメーションを変更することができます。
長いリストやコンテンツに表示を小分けにするページネーションを簡単に適用できるスクリプトをThe Silver Liningから紹介します。
CSS3のアニメーション機能「CSS Transitions」をウェブサイトのどこにどのように使うのがよいかを検証するチュートリアルをCarsonifiedから紹介します。 Sexy Interactions with CSS Transitions 「CSS Transitions」の対応ブラウザは、WebkitベースのブラウザであるChrome、Safariとなっています。 下記にさまざまなサイトに利用できる、CSS Transitionsを使用したテクニックを紹介します。 1. アニメーションで背景色を変更 <textarea name="code" class="css" cols="60" rows="5"> #example-1 .example-area blockquote { background: #eee; ⋮ transition: all .3s linear;
<textarea name="code" class="html" cols="60" rows="5"> <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8"> <title>CSS Shapes</title> <!--[if IE]> <style> .arrow { top: 100%; } </style> <![endif]--> </head> <body> <div id="container"> <h1> My Heading <span class="arrow"></span> </h1> </div> </body> </html> </textarea>
複数のレイヤーを使用したマルチレイヤータイプのウェブデザインのガイドラインと実例をNoupeから紹介します。 Multi-Layered Design: Guidelines and Examples マルチレイヤーのガイドライン 私たちは、マルチレイヤーのデザインがミニマリストのサイトよりビジュアル的により複雑であることを知っています。しかし、そのマルチレイヤーをどのように作成するべきかに多くを語っていません。 マルチレイヤーのデザインは、ミニマリストのデザインから始めた人にとってはなかなか踏み出せないものかもしれません。 テーマを決める 最も良いデザインは、全体的にテーマか美学的なものを持っています。決して任意のエレメントを急いで作っているだけではありません。例えば、汚した感じのグランジのエレメントは、より繊細に使用されます。 Team Fannypack 非常に明白なグランジデザ
tech.kayac.com、ささやかにリニューアルしました! tech.kayac.comをご覧の皆さん、はじめまして。意匠部ME課のfuchigamiといいます。 どうして技術部ブログに意匠部の野郎が?って感じですが、 技術部ブログのリニューアル記念ということで、ちゃっかりcanvasについて記事を書こうと思います。 最初なので、、、 簡単にぼくの属性を説明すると、html5とか好き、CSS3とか好き、canvasとか興味ある、非モテ、javascriptはjQueryがなんとなくわかる程度、非リア充。こんな感じです。 今回のリニューアルではコーディング全般を担当しました。 特に、プログラミングに関してはド素人だ!ということを強調しておきます。 そんなぼくが、canvasを使ってキラキラした背景を作ってみました 「リニューアルするからには新しいことがやりたいよね。だったらhtml5とc
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く